What has changed

OKKO: Has raised petrol prices by 1 UAH/l (Pulls 100 costs 92.90 UAH, Pulls 95 – 85.90 UAH, A-95 Euro – 82.90 UAH). Diesel fuel (Pulls diesel and Euro diesel) has increased by 2 UAH/l (now 89.90 UAH and 86.90 UAH respectively). The price of gas has remained unchanged.

WOG: Has increased the price of diesel by 1.5 UAH/l – Mustang diesel now costs 90.40 UAH, and Euro-5 diesel – 87.40 UAH. Petrol and gas prices have remained unchanged.

SOCAR: Has revised its diesel prices, raising them by 2 UAH/litre (NANO Extro diesel and NANO diesel now cost 89.90 UAH and 86.90 UAH respectively). Petrol and gas prices have remained unchanged.

"Ukrnafta": Has raised prices for all types of fuel: all grades of petrol (98 Energy, 95 Energy, A-95 and A-92) have gone up by 2 UAH/litre, diesel (regular and Energy) has increased by 2 UAH/litre each, whilst autogas rose by 50 kopecks.

How much does it cost to fill a 50-litre tank?

The cheapest option (Ukrnafta):

Filling up with standard A-95 petrol (at 79.90 UAH/l) will cost 3,995 UAH.

Filling up with standard diesel (at 82.40 UAH/l) will cost 4,120 UAH.

Premium and mid-range segments (OKKO, WOG, SOCAR):

A full tank of standard A-95 or Euro-95 petrol (averaging 82.90–83.90 UAH/l) will cost approximately 4,145–4,195 UAH.

A full tank of diesel (averaging 86.90–87.40 UAH/litre) will cost 4,345–4,370 UAH.

Filling up with premium fuel (for example, 100-grade petrol at 92.90–93.90 UAH/litre) will cost 4,645–4,695 UAH.
